IHeartbeatPropertyManager インターフェイス
定義
重要
一部の情報は、リリース前に大きく変更される可能性があるプレリリースされた製品に関するものです。 Microsoft は、ここに記載されている情報について、明示または黙示を問わず、一切保証しません。
パブリック消費を目的とした Application Insights SDK のハートビート機能を管理するための実装を定義します。 プロパティの追加/設定、ハートビートの無効化/有効化、ハートビート パルス間の間隔の設定を行います。 実行時にこのインターフェイスを実装するモジュールが SDK に存在する場合、ハートビート機能は必要に応じて拡張または構成できます。
public interface IHeartbeatPropertyManager
type IHeartbeatPropertyManager = interface
Public Interface IHeartbeatPropertyManager
- 派生
プロパティ
ExcludedHeartbeatProperties |
ハートビートと共に送信されないプロパティ名の一覧を取得します。 |
ExcludedHeartbeatPropertyProviders |
無効になっており、既定のハートビート プロパティに影響しない既定のハートビート プロパティ プロバイダーの一覧を取得します。 |
HeartbeatInterval |
ハートビート間の遅延を取得または設定します。 |
IsHeartbeatEnabled |
ハートビート機能が無効かどうかを示す値を取得または設定します。 |
メソッド
AddHeartbeatProperty(String, String, Boolean) |
各ハートビートで送信されたペイロードに新しい Heartbeat プロパティを追加します。 |
SetHeartbeatProperty(String, String, Nullable<Boolean>) |
更新された値をハートビートの既存のプロパティに設定します。 |
適用対象
GitHub で Microsoft と共同作業する
このコンテンツのソースは GitHub にあります。そこで、issue や pull request を作成および確認することもできます。 詳細については、共同作成者ガイドを参照してください。
Azure SDK for .NET